    The UC1825 family of PWM control ICs is optimized for high fre-quency switched mode power supply applications. Particular carewas given to minimizing propagation delays through the comparatorsand logic circuitry while maximizing bandwidth and slew rate of theerror amplifier. This controller is designed for use in either cur-rent-mode or voltage mode systems with the capability for input volt-age feed-forward.Protection circuitry includes a current limit comparator with a 1Vthreshold, a TTL compatible shutdown port, and a soft start pinwhich will double as a maximum duty cycle clamp. The logic is fullylatched to provide jitter free operation and prohibit multiple pulses atan output. An under-voltage lockout section with 800mV of hysteresisassures low start up current. During under-voltage lockout, the out-puts are high impedance.These devices feature totem pole outputs designed to source andsink high peak currents from capacitive loads, such as the gate of apower MOSFET. The on state is designed as a high level.

    High speed circuits demand careful attention to layoutand component placement. To assure proper perfor-mance of the UC1825 follow these rules: 1) Use a groundplane. 2) Damp or clamp parasitic inductive kick energyfrom the gate of driven MOSFETs. Do not allow the out-put pins to ring below ground. A series gate resistor or ashunt 1 Amp Schottky diode at the output pin will serve

    this purpose. 3) Bypass VCC, VC, and VREF. Use 0.1Fmonolithic ceramic capacitors with low equivalent seriesinductance. Allow less than 1 cm of total lead length foreach capacitor between the bypassed pin and the groundplane. 4) Treat the timing capacitor, CT, like a bypass ca-pacitor.

    Constant Volt-Second Clamp Circuit

    The circuit shown here will achieve a constantvolt-second product clamp over varying input voltages.The ramp generator components, RT and CR are cho-sen so that the ramp at Pin 9 crosses the 1V thresholdat the same time the desired maximum volt-secondproduct is reached. The delay through the functionalnor block must be such that the ramp capacitor can becompletely discharged during the minimum deadtime.
